News summary

Tadej Pogacar, the three-time Tour de France champion, has withdrawn from the upcoming Paris Olympics due to 'extreme fatigue,' as announced by the Slovenian Olympic Committee. After achieving a historic Giro d'Italia and Tour de France double, Pogacar expressed his need for rest and time with his girlfriend, especially after being upset about her exclusion from the Slovenian women's cycling team. He will be replaced by Domen Novak in the Olympic road race, while Pogacar has also confirmed he will not participate in the Vuelta a España. His focus is now on recovering before the world championships in Switzerland in September. The 25-year-old previously won a bronze medal in the road race at the Tokyo Olympics in 2021.
